The Relationship Between the Intramolecular Hydrogen Bond of Acylthiourea and Its N-Aromatic Substitutents

Abstract: The strength of intramolecular hydrogen bond of acyl thiourea can be monitored by the hydrogen chemical shiftδβ-NH. We measured the physical properties of 23 N-ferrocenoyl-N'-aromatic(also alkyl,ferrocenyl) thioureas and 14 N-benzoyl-N'-aromatic thioureas including δβ-NH,pKbin relation with the σ-parameter of substituents on the aromatic ring. We found that there are a good relationship between the strength of the intramolecular hydrogen bondδβ-NH and pKbor σ-parameter of the substituents, thus the substitution effect toword the hydrogen bonding can be revealed.
